There are many different positions within the field of cyber security, each with its own unique set of responsibilities. The average salary for a cyber security analyst is $85,000. This position is responsible for identifying and mitigating security risks within an organization. They work closely with other departments, such as IT, to ensure that all systems are secure. A cyber security engineer is responsible for designing and implementing security solutions. Their average salary is $95,000. This position requires a deep understanding of security principles and a strong technical background. They must be able to design comprehensive security systems that cover all aspects of an organization's infrastructure. A cyber security architect is responsible for creating, deploying, and managing an organization's security architecture. Their average salary is $105,000. This position requires a very broad knowledge of security, as they must be able to design security solutions that meet the unique needs of their organization. With the increasing reliance on technology in our everyday lives, it's no surprise that the field of cyber security is growing at a rapid pace. According to The Bureau of Labor Statistics, employment of information security analysts is projected to grow 32 percent from 2018 to 2028, much faster than the average for all occupations. With such high growth comes many opportunities for career advancement and growth in the field of cyber security. There are a number of reasons why now is a great time to pursue a career in cyber security. First, the increasing sophistication of cyber attacks has led to a greater need for cyber security experts who can help defend against these attacks. Second, the implementation of new laws and regulations, such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R), has created new opportunities for those with cyber security expertise. Finally, the increasing use of cloud-based services has created a need for cyber security experts who can help protect these services from attack. Revolutionizing Finance: A Descriptive Analysis of Financial Technology

Financial technology, or fintech, has become a buzzword in the financial industry in recent years. With the rise of digitalization, fintech has revolutionized the way we conduct financial transactions and interact with financial services. In this essay, we will provide a descriptive analysis of fintech, examining its historical development, characteristics, applications, and impact on finance.

Fintech is a term used to describe the use of technology to improve and automate financial services. It encompasses a wide range of technologies, including mobile banking, online lending, robo-advisory, and blockchain. The development of fintech can be traced back to the 1950s, when the first credit card was introduced. Since then, the growth of the internet and mobile devices has accelerated the development of fintech. Fintech is characterized by its speed, convenience, and accessibility, and it consists of several components, including software, hardware, and data.

Fintech has been applied in various areas of finance, including payment systems, lending, and investment management. Payment systems such as PayPal and Apple Pay have made it easier for consumers to make transactions without the need for physical cash. Digital currencies such as Bitcoin and Ethereum have also emerged as a new form of payment, providing an alternative to traditional currencies. Online lending platforms such as LendingClub and Prosper have disrupted the traditional lending industry by providing loans to individuals and small businesses at a lower cost. Robo-advisory platforms such as Betterment and Wealthfront have automated investment management, making it more accessible and affordable for the average investor.

Fintech has had a significant impact on the financial industry, disrupting traditional financial institutions and services. Fintech has enabled new entrants to compete with established players, leading to increased competition and innovation. Fintech has also increased the efficiency, speed, and accessibility of financial services, making it easier for consumers to access financial services. However, fintech also poses potential risks and challenges, including cybersecurity and data privacy. As fintech continues to evolve, it will be important to monitor its impact on the financial industry and ensure that appropriate regulations are in place to protect consumers.
